End of Term – Where to Next?

Now it’s the end of the school term, there will be many families flocking abroad to enjoy a summer holiday, but where are the most popular locations? Well the Canary Islands always guarantee hot weather, yet the Greek islands Rhodes, Corfu and Kos can provide even warmer weather and the beaches are superb.

Malta is can offer excellent weather all year round, but there are many soft man made beaches in Cyprus. Greek and Spain tend to be two of the most popular countries for Europeans, yet the Algarve region in Portugal is just as spectacular. A summer holiday is often about relaxing, having fun and just unwinding, and that’s why beach holidays tend to be the most popular destinations.

The good news with a trip to Spain is that flights are not too long and you can choose between a stay in a remote location or a busy town, depending on what you want to see and do on your summer holiday. If you’re looking for a completely peaceful holiday in the Canary Islands, then Fuerteventura can be a good option; it’s peaceful with golden sands, and quiet towns, and it has to be the pick of the bunch for those seeking relaxation.
